LS3 Polluter cam results CAM ONLY! STOCK INTAKE, STOCK TB, STOCK HEADS, 1x7/8" headers, 3" ORX, 3" XS Power exhaust and of course the LS3 Polluter cam!

STD:

SAE:

First things I would like to say about this cam and this particular set-up. I've been personally chasing something for a while now with these square port heads. I've been a cathedral port man for a long time and shunned these heads for the longest. I always saw torque curves that looked lazy, didn't look like they had any guts to them down low or even in the mid-range, and the only thing the graphs I'd seen had going for them were semi-decent peak power numbers.

After starting my job here at Tick, I started to warm up to the square port stuff, but I still wasn't convinced quite yet that you could achieve the same shape torque curve that the cathedral port heads are so seemingly capable of achieving with the drop of a hat. After doing my own testing, and a lot of soul searching I came out with the LS3 line of square port camshafts. I really hadn't had any takers on the Polluter cam, and to be honest I was afraid it was going to be a big fat flop with no guts down low or any torque to speak of. Well, as of today I am one happy man because I've done it! I finally was able to get the shape of the torque curve I've been after for so long with these heads. I'm very happy with the 400rwtq@3700rpm for sure.

how was the driveability Martin?
I have not had a chance to drive the car yet. I will drive it on Monday once the tune is finished to give everyone a good first hand account on drivability.

Jonathan did say that it did not drive any worse than our cathedral port Polluter camshafts and that it actually felt like it drove a little better than those cams. Several of our customers on this website have commented on how well their Polluter cams drive that were tuned well and correctly so that should say something in that regards at least!
